Full Data Comparison
| Metric | Boca Raton, FL | North Charleston, SC |
|---|---|---|
| 💰 Cost of Living | ||
| Cost of Living Index National avg = 100 · lower = cheaper | 111.8⚠ High | 98.2 ✓ Cheaper |
| Median Home Value | $597,100⚠ High | $243,300 ✓ Lower |
| Median Monthly Rent | $2,170⚠ High | $1,288 ✓ Lower |
| 📈 Income & Economy | ||
| Median Household Income | $95,570 ✓ Higher | $58,534 |
| Unemployment Rate | 5.9%⚠ High | 4.3%⚠ High ✓ Lower |
| Avg Commute Minutes each way | 21.6 min ✓ Shorter | 24.6 min |
| Work From Home % | 18.0% ✓ Higher | 6.6% |
| 🔒 Safety | ||
| Crime Index 100 = national avg · lower = safer · 60% violent / 40% property | 59 ✓ Safer | 203⚠ High |
| Violent Crime Index 100 = national avg · lower = safer | 45 ✓ Safer | 213⚠ High |
| Property Crime Index 100 = national avg · lower = safer | 80 ✓ Safer | 188⚠ High |
| 🎓 Education | ||
| School Quality 100 = national avg · grad rate, staffing & attainment | A- (115) ✓ Better | B (101) |
| Student-Teacher Ratio Lower = smaller classes | 16.4:1 | 13.0:1 ✓ Smaller |
| Bachelor's Degree or Higher | 59.0% ✓ Higher | 26.7% |
| High School or Higher | 96.0% ✓ Higher | 87.3% |
| School District Name only — no quality rating available | PALM BEACH | Charleston 01 |
| 🌤 Weather | ||
| Avg High — January | 76.3°F ✓ Warmer | 60.2°F |
| Avg High — July | 90.5°F | 91.3°F ✓ Warmer |
| Annual Precipitation | 65.6" | 53.6" ✓ Drier |
| Annual Snowfall | 0.0" ✓ Less | 0.3" |
| 👥 Demographics | ||
| Population | 97,980 | 115,755 ✓ Larger |
| Median Age | 47.1 ✓ Older | 33.8 |
| Homeownership Rate | 65.7% ✓ Higher | 49.4% |
| Under 18 | 17.0% | 23.0% ✓ More |
| Over 65 | 25.7% ✓ More | 11.7% |
